Security forces kill 16 Afghan Taliban over unprovoked border attack

PESHAWAR: Pakistan army has killed 16 Afghan Taliban and wounded 27 while responding to the unprovoked aggression on the Pakistan-Afghan border since September 7, here on Tuesday.

According to the reports, the Afghan Taliban started unprovoked firing from the border area of ​​Pulosin with heavy weapons and targeted the Pakistani check posts.

The unprovoked firing continued till the evening of yesterday (September 9) while the Pakistan Army retaliated to the firing.

Security sources further say that two tanks of the Afghan Taliban were also destroyed.

Security officials say that any unprovoked aggression on the Pak-Afghan border will be given a befitting reply.
